Various Artists
This is the soundtrack from the film "Hard Travelin'".
The recording features Woody's songs recorded by Arlo and friends and Woody
too.
"The song “Hobo’s Lullaby” was written
by Goebel Reeves. It is included because it was one of Woody’s favorite
songs. The rendition of “This Land Is Your Land” is taken from the
original recording Woody made for Folkways Records in the late 1940’s.
Through modern recording techniques, Woody is joined by Arlo who sings additional
verses taught to him by Woody when he was in the hospital. Woody never recorded
these verses." - Harold Leventhal
